🕯️ Oleksandr Marushchak

A resident of Lviv. He took part in the Anti-Terrorist Operation and the Joint Forces Operation as part of the 80th Separate Air Assault Galician Brigade and the 128th Separate Mountain Assault Transcarpathian Brigade. From the beginning of the full-scale invasion, he took part in the defense of Kyiv and later carried out combat missions in the Donetsk and Dnipropetrovsk sectors as part of the 19th Missile Brigade “Saint Barbara” of the Missile Forces of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. Since 2025, he had served in the Military Law and Order Service.
He was awarded the Order of Danylo Halytskyi, the “ATO Participant” badge, the “For Participation in the Anti-Terrorist Operation” medal, the “War Veteran” medal, and other departmental distinctions. The defender died on August 8.
🕯️ Oleh Tyrus

A resident of Lviv. In 2024, he joined the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He carried out combat missions in the Southern Slobozhanshchyna and Zaporizhzhia sectors as part of the 61st Separate Mechanized Steppe Brigade.
He was awarded the 3rd Class “Cross of Courage,” a distinction of the commander of the 61st Separate Mechanized Steppe Brigade of the Ground Forces of the Armed Forces of Ukraine. The defender died on July 30.
🕯️ Ivan Lozovyi

A resident of Lviv. From the beginning of the full-scale invasion, he joined the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He carried out combat missions in the Mykolaiv sector as part of the 63rd Separate Mechanized Brigade and later in the Northern Slobozhanshchyna and Donetsk sectors as part of the 44th Separate Mechanized Brigade.
He was awarded the “War Veteran” medal. The warrior died on August 1.
🕯️ Petro Tohan

A native of the village of Mervychi, Kulykiv community, Lviv District. Senior soldier. He served in military unit A2382. He was killed on August 5 near the settlement of Hirsk, Chernihiv Oblast, while carrying out a combat mission.
🕯️ Vasyl Tsap

Originally from the village of Demyanka-Lisna, Zhydachiv community, Stryi District.
In 2024, he joined the Armed Forces of Ukraine. He served as a staff sergeant of the 63rd Reserve Company of the 42nd Separate Mechanized Brigade named after Hero of Ukraine Valerii Hudz. He was wounded in the Kharkiv sector while carrying out a combat mission. He underwent treatment for a long time. The warrior died on August 2. He was 55 years old.
